Tufin has announced its strategy for Agentic Network Security, establishing itself as the foundational control layer for governing connectivity risk in an increasingly AI-driven enterprise landscape. By leveraging its unique Dynamic Network Connectivity Graph—the most accurate digital twin of multi-vendor, multi-technology networks—and decades of proven automation playbooks, Tufin enables security teams to deploy autonomous AI agents that handle routine network security tasks with human-defined policy and oversight.

Enterprise networks are evolving rapidly with AI-embedded applications, infrastructure, and operations driving machine-initiated changes at unprecedented scale and speed. This introduces new risks around connectivity governance—who or what (including agents) can communicate—and amplifies challenges from AI-assisted threats that exploit drift, map attack paths, and expand surfaces autonomously.

Legacy processes reliant on manual change requests and delayed reviews cannot scale in this reality. Security posture must be assessed and enforced continuously to maintain alignment with policy and intent.

Purpose-Built Agents for Network Security Execution

Tufin’s four new agents operate on the Dynamic Network Connectivity Graph and automation playbooks:

The Compliance Agent continuously monitors and validates segmentation and access rules against regulatory and internal requirements, immediately flagging violations and initiating remediation workflows.

The Network Security Posture Agent analyzes real connectivity exposure, attack paths, and critical asset dependencies to prioritize vulnerabilities and recommend compensating controls.

The Application Deployment Agent translates application connectivity needs into policy-compliant rules, validates them against existing controls, and supports secure deployment.

The Policy Recertification Agent automates rule-to-owner mapping, approval requests, and revocation of unnecessary access to reduce risk from outdated permissions.
